Job Title: Data Engineer (AVP Level)
Location-Type: Hybrid (3 days/week onsite in NYC)
Start Date Is: ASAP (targeting end of summer)
Duration: Long-Term Contract-to-Hire
Compensation Range: $75-82/hr W2
Benefits:Β Eligible for Health, Dental, Vision, 401K
Must be authorized to work in the U.S. This position is not eligible for sponsorship.
Job Description:
Seeking a highly technical Data Engineer with a software engineering foundation who can bridge business needs and analytics solutions, helping modernize data platforms, improve reporting capabilities, and deliver scalable data products.
Day-to-Day Responsibilities:
β’ Partner directly with business stakeholders to gather requirements and deliver data solutions
β’ Build and maintain analytics, reporting, and visualization capabilities
β’ Develop data transformation and modeling solutions using SQL and Python
β’ Modernize analytics infrastructure and data tooling
β’ Create scalable, repeatable analytical products and processes
β’ Troubleshoot data issues and improve data quality
β’ Collaborate closely with engineering, product, and business teams
β’ Support new initiatives, business launches, and evolving reporting requirements
β’ Contribute to data architecture enhancements and integration efforts
β’ Build APIs and support integration patterns where needed
Minimum Requirements:
β’ 3-7Β years of experience in data analytics, data engineering, or related technical roles
β’ Background in software engineering with progression into analytics and data-focused work
β’ Advanced SQL skills
β’ Strong Python development experience
β’ Hands-on experience with Snowflake
β’ Experience with data visualization and BI tools
β’ Ability to translate business requirements into scalable technical solutions
β’ Understanding of modern data architecture concepts
β’ Experience modernizing analytics environments and tooling
β’ Ability to build API endpoints and understand integration patterns
β’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
β’ Comfortable working independently in an end-to-end delivery environment
Preferred Qualifications:
β’ Experience within hedge funds, asset management, or financial services
β’ Multi-asset investing domain knowledge
β’ Experience with Tableau or similar BI platforms
β’ Exposure to CI/CD practices and modern software development workflows
β’ Experience mentoring junior team members
